Gremio's playing style is a unique combination of technique, speed, and tactical discipline. Under the command of Renato Portaluppi, the team stands out for its ability to apply high pressure, aiming to regain possession of the ball as quickly as possible. This strategy not only surprises opponents but also provides a solid defense.

In recent matches, Gremio has demonstrated its skill in quick transitions, utilizing the speed of its wingers and the creativity of the midfield. Players like Thiago Santos and Lucas Silva have been crucial in building plays, ensuring that the team maintains possession and creates scoring opportunities.

In addition, Gremio's defense has proven strong, boasting excellent organization that greatly impedes opponents' advances. This defensive solidity, combined with an agile attack, makes Gremio a dangerous team in both national and international competitions.

The ability to adapt tactics during the game is also one of Gremio's assets. Renato often makes adjustments that can change the course of the match, keeping the team competitive in any situation.
